Apa sing diarani diskriminan lan kenapa penting?
Diskriminan nyaéta b² − 4ac. Upamina positif aya dua akar nyata, upamina nol aya hiji akar diulang, sareng upamina négatip aya pasangan konjugasi kompleks. Panyelesai ngagunakeunana pikeun mutuskeun kasus anu dilarapkeun.

Apa bedane karo kalkulator grafis?
Panyelesaian persamaan ngabalikeun nilai solusi anu leres ku cara aljabar. Kalkulator grafik malahan ngagambar kurva supados anjeun tiasa ningali akar salaku persimpangan sumbu x atanapi persimpangan dua grafik.
